improve timing issue detections
[sahlberg/ctdb.git] / lib / tevent / tevent_epoll.c
index 3abb0e63e59410bfb22e8220017db737c92daf79..e443f9fa6c20fa1e45fb32b22d846b2150c219a7 100644 (file)
@@ -250,7 +250,9 @@ static int epoll_event_loop(struct epoll_event_context *epoll_ev, struct timeval
                return 0;
        }
 
+       tevent_before_wait(epoll_ev->ev);
        ret = epoll_wait(epoll_ev->epoll_fd, events, MAXEVENTS, timeout);
+       tevent_after_wait(epoll_ev->ev);
 
        if (ret == -1 && errno == EINTR && epoll_ev->ev->signal_events) {
                if (tevent_common_check_signal(epoll_ev->ev)) {